Overview
We provide professional and caring medical care to large and small animals. Our accommodating doctors and staff will make sure that your pets will have a comfortable check-up with us
The clinic was started in 1999 after Dr. Jim Ridenour graduated from Texas A&M. Dr. Jim received his B.S. in Animal Science form Tarleton State University before going on to complete his DVM from Texas A&M
